Professional Experience and Affiliations:

Ms. Al Mufarrej started her career at Gulf Investment Corporation as a trainee at the Projects Division.  She then joined the Managed Funds Division (MFD) and was an active member of the team that selected managers for various asset classes following rigid guidelines.  The assets of the MFD consisted of Private Equity Funds, Hedge Funds, Special Investment Vehicles (SIVs), Managed Futures Fund, and Global Equities Funds.

Ms. Al Mufarrej worked closely with other divisions as well such as; Finance Division, Risk Management, and Treasury on Budget, Tactical Asset Allocation, and Strategic Asset Allocation.  In addition, she reviewed MFD’s Guidelines, Processes, Procedures, and Internal Control Frameworks along with Risk Management Division, Compliance and Control Division, and Audit Division.

Ms. Al Mufarrej is an Al-Bayan Bilingual School (BBS) alumna. Mrs. Al Mufarrej is a parent of two daughters at BBS.
